Decoding the Rhizobiota Interactome for Improved Crop Resilience (INTERACT)
This project will go beyond a mere inventory of wheat plant microbiome community members, and will provide much needed insight into rhizosphere ecology and microbial communication, with a goal of establishing diagnostic chemical/biological signatures for agro-system stability. With this knowledge, we can rationally and strategically manipulate plant-associated microbial communities to support high plant productivity across challenging climatic and stress scenarios. These critical advances in our understanding of rhizosphere community structure and the chemical landscape that influences its formation and function will be achieved by using genomics, transcriptomics, metaproteomics, metabolomics, in-field and greenhouse plant phenotyping, and network analysis/model construction for evaluating rhizosphere interactions for wheat.
